Understanding SaaS testing

Testing apps that are developed over SaaS models need an equally competent solution, hence, SaaS testing is practiced to ensure that these applications work as expected. It involves testing of app for its functionality, security, performance, usability, compatibility etc., covering all aspects of testing easily and efficiently.

What makes SaaS testing unique is that it doesn’t require any environment for setup or maintenance, all you need is a stable internet connection, and the app can be tested over Cloud. Testing can be remotely done from anywhere and anytime.

The ongoing COVID-19 pandemic also served as a reason for the increasing SaaS-based trend. With nationwide lockdown being imposed and the restriction of people movement, led organizations to look for testing solutions which can operate from anywhere. Hence, there was a rise in the use of Cloud-based solutions since the onset of the pandemic. The flexibility of Cloud-based testing is one of the main reasons for its popularity.

SaaS testing can handle a wide range of testing parameters that includes functional testing, acceptance testing, performance testing, security testing, load testing, stress testing,

interoperability testing, scalability testing browser performance testing, usability testing, and disaster recovery/management testing among others. The wide types of parameters it can handle make the overall testing process easy and seamless.
